Job Title
Public Safety Paramedic Preceptor – Hospital Setting
Position Summary
The Public Safety Paramedic Preceptor provides clinical instruction, mentorship, and evaluation for paramedic students during their hospital-based training. This role ensures that students gain hands‑on experience in patient care, develop clinical competencies, and apply classroom knowledge in a real‑world healthcare environment. The preceptor works collaboratively with hospital staff, program faculty, and students to promote safe, effective, and professional paramedic practice.
Key Responsibilities
- Supervise and guide paramedic students during clinical rotations in the hospital setting.
- Demonstrate and reinforce proper patient assessment, clinical skills, and professional behavior.
- Provide constructive feedback and evaluate student performance against program and accreditation standards.
- Ensure compliance with hospital policies, safety procedures, and patient confidentiality requirements.
- Collaborate with clinical staff and program instructors to support student learning and progression.
- Serve as a professional role model, promoting excellence in patient care and public safety practices.
Qualifications
- Licensed Paramedic with current certification (state and national, as applicable).
- Minimum of 5 years of field and/or hospital-based paramedic experience.
- Strong clinical knowledge, communication, and teaching skills.
- Ability to mentor, motivate, and evaluate students effectively.
- Current CPR, ACLS, and other relevant certifications (PALS, PHTLS, etc. preferred).
